Experience the majesty of Marina on a luxury small ship cruise where each day offers new adventures and places to explore .

Oceania Cruises’ Marina is a 1,250-capacity mid-size luxury cruise ship offering sailings in a range of destinations across the world, including the Americas, the Caribbean the Mediterranean and Northern Europe.

A member of Oceania Cruises ’ O-Class fleet (and the sister ship of Riviera ), Marina was built in 2011 and quickly became a firm favourite with cruise enthusiasts who fell in love with the ship’s perfect blend of world-class dining options, incredible service and luxurious facilities. Marina’s comfortable onboard surroundings, coupled with a laid-back, informal atmosphere, make her the ideal ship for both experienced cruisers and those looking to experience their first cruise holiday.

Marina recently entered dry-dock for a period of refurbishment. During this time, enhancements were made to the Concierge and Veranda Staterooms, the Penthouse Suites and the Owner’s Suites. A brand new coffee bar has also been installed on deck 14.

The accommodation on Marina consists of eight categories of stateroom and suite. All types, aside from the Inside Staterooms, offer ocean views courtesy of either a large picture window or private balcony.

The accommodation categories on Marina are as follows:

  • Inside Stateroom
  • Deluxe Inside Stateroom
  • Veranda Stateroom
  • Concierge Level Veranda Stateroom
  • Penthouse Suite

Oceania Suite

Vista suite.

  • Owner’s Suite

All of the accommodation options on Marina benefit from a private en-suite bathroom, a refrigerated mini-bar, ample storage space, an entertainment system and Bulgari toiletries. The higher categories, such as the Penthouse Suite, boast private butler service, larger seating areas, a free laundry service and grant guests access to an exclusive lounge staffed by a dedicated Concierge.

Oceania Marina Dining Rooms & Restaurants

Dining at La Reserve on Oceania Cruises Marina

Dining at La Reserve – Marina’s fine-dining speciality restaurant.

Oceania Cruises are famed for offering ‘the Finest Cuisine at Sea’, and Marina will certainly not disappoint where dining is concerned. Take your pick of twelve restaurants and eateries and treat your tastebuds to a range of mouth-watering dining experiences.

Marina’s elegant Grand Dining Room offers a range of classic and contemporary dishes, served against a backdrop echoing Europe’s best five-star hotels. Here, the service is fantastic and the range of options available will satisfy even the most discerning of diners.

Toscana is Marina’s Italian-themed dining room and serves up a variety of masterfully created pasta, meat and seafood dishes, while Red Ginger is renowned for being one of the best Asian restaurants at sea. For French fine dining, Jacques promises authenticity courtesy of menus designed by Jacques Pepin, and the Waves Grill is recommended for American-style burgers and hotdogs, as well as fresh fruit and salad.

Other dining options on Marina include:

  • The Bistro: Enjoy a quintessentially French lunch in the Grand Dining Room.
  • The Polo Grill: A classic steakhouse serving up meat and seafood dishes.
  • The Terrace Café: Buffet-style dining consisting of meats, seafood, salads and pizza.
  • Baristas: Grab a coffee and a pastry and take in the views provided by large floor-to-ceiling windows.
  • Privee: An exclusive private-party experience that can be reserved for up to ten guests.
  • Afternoon Tea: Served daily at 4 pm.

Alternatively, choose to take advantage of the 24-hour room service and dine in your stateroom or suite.

Entertainment, Activities & Facilities

Cocktails on Oceania Cruises Marina

Guests enjoying a cocktail in The Grand Bar.

The entertainment on Oceania’s Marina is relatively low key. While there are often cabaret-style performances in the 600-seater Marina Lounge, a large number of guests prefer to spend the evenings mingling in the ships many bars and lounges. Among the options available, Martinis is a great spot to enjoy a late-night cocktail, and Horizons offers live music and panoramic views. Marina also boasts a casino where you can try your luck at Blackjack, poker and roulette.

In terms of spa facilities, Marina’s Canyon Ranch SpaClub operates almost like a mini-health club. The range of treatments is extensive and include everything from organic body wraps to French manicures. The ship also has a fitness suite equipped with various machines and offers a programme of classes.

Other facilities on Oceania Cruises’ Marina include:

  • Artist Loft
  • 3 boutiques
  • Outdoor swimming pool
  • Self-service laundrette

Port of Riga sees four cruise ships’ visit at the same time

port of riga

Credit: Port of Riga

As Port of Riga informed, four cruise ships called the port on Wednesday, June 19. This number is the largest ever that the port has hosted and reflects the ports capacity and potential. According to Riga Central Terminal Board Member Valdis Andersons ‘Given that the city’s zoning has changed, a vision of the future has been created in which we can handle RoRo cargo here, engage in passenger transportation and welcome cruise ships.’

Specifically, the cruise ships that arrived at the port were Marina Majuro, Seven Seas Explorer, Clio and Aida Cara, and actually brought approximately 3,500 people to the capital.

The port highlights that for the first time in a long time the first cruise ship Marina Majuro has berthed at the Riga Central Terminal’s Export Port dock, which was previously used for handling dry goods. As a result of the relocation of dry goods cargo to Krievu Isle, the docks can be used for other purposes and cruise ships are one potential avenue for development for this section of the port.

In the past, the cruise vessels arriving at the port used to berth at the docks, but cruise ships stopped mooring here because of the intensive cargo handling.

On this page you will find Oceania Vista features, history, sister ships, and useful facts provided by Cruisedeckplans.com. Look at the bottom of the page for the LIVE TRACKING position of Oceania Vista

Oceania Cruise Line

General information.

The Oceania Vista started sailing in 2023. Former names: none. The Oceania Vista is registered in Majuro, Marshall Islands. The Oceania Vista has 612 cabins. You can expect between 1224 to 1469 passengers on a typical sailing. This means that at the higher number (usually peak and holiday sailings) Oceania Vista has a space ratio of 45.6. (A space ratio less than 33 means that you may find the ship crowded in areas. A space ratio greater than 39 means that there should be plenty of space for each passenger.) When this ship isn't sailing at capacity the space ratio can be as good as 54.7. The Oceania Vista has 800 crew members on board. There are 2 passengers for every crew member on board. There are self serve laudromats on this ship.

Sister Ships

The following ships share the same class as this ship. This means the basic design and layout of the ship is the same. For the most part the cabins will be identical among these ships, but may be decorated differently. 2023- Oceania Vista 2025- Oceania Allura

Accessibility

There are 13 special needs cabins on this ship. These cabins have been modified for accessibility purposes.

15 Decks

There are 15 on this ship. The highest deck number is 16. The number of decks with passenger cabins is 6.

100% Balconies

This is the percent of the staterooms on board have balconies.

Other Information

Fleetmates of this ship are Oceania Marina and Riviera, and they all share the same basic dimensions and overall look. On the inside, Vista is very different than the others and is decorated to resemble a high-end hotel including a sweeping staircase and glamorous atrium. The design palette is bold and imaginative. All the cabins offer balconies and are very large, including the bathroom space. There are 12 different dining options on board, including 3 all-new venues. This includes the Aquamar Kitchen where guests can enjoy freshly-made power juices, smoothies, and healthier breakfast and lunch options. The Bakery offers freshly-baked goods of all kinds, and Ember is Oceanias take on a modern American steakhouse. This ship is not a good choice for families with children. There are no childrens facilities, although children between 1 and 18 can technically sail when accompanied by adult. Aquamar Spa & Vitality Center offers rejuvenating massages, facials, nutrition and lifestyle consultants, and plenty of holistic programs.

Disney Cruise Line has announced its first ship with a home port in Asia, and it will be setting sail for three- and four-night itineraries next year. 

The Disney Adventure, currently under construction at the MV Werften shipyard in Wismar, Germany, will set sail in 2025 from Singapore's Marina Bay Cruise Centre for at least five years, as a result of a collaboration between Disney Cruise Line and the SIngapore Tourism Board.

"We're bringing the magic of Disney Cruise Line to Asia for the first time ever, and we want to give our guests the cruise relaxation and Disney fun they can only experience aboard one of our ships," Sharon Siskie, senior vice president and general manager of Disney Cruise Line, said in a press release on June 26. 

"When they set sail on the Disney Adventure, guests will find incredible, immersive areas that bring the worlds of Disney, Pixar and Marvel to life in ways like never before – and these uniquely Disney experiences will inspire families to reconnect, recharge and make unforgettable memories that they'll cherish forever."

Disney Adventure will have seven themed areas throughout the ship, including San Fransokyo Street from "Big Hero 6," a town square, Marvel Landing and a Toy Story Place, among others. 

The southeast Asian cruise is meant to be the ultimate family travel experience, with "dedicated spaces and clubs for kids, tweens and teens, while adults relax and unwind with premium dining, lounge and spa experiences."

The ship is expected to have the capacity for about 6,700 guests and around 2,500 crew members. More details about the first voyage and onboard experiences will be released on the Disney Parks Blog at a later date.

  3. MS Marina

    MS Marina is an Oceania-class cruise ship, which was constructed at Fincantieri's Sestri Ponente yards in Italy for Oceania Cruises. Marina is the first in a duo of cruise ships, and was followed by MS Riviera in May 2012. The option for the third ship was declined. The ship was named in Miami by Mary Hart on 5 February 2011.
